How much income did Canterbury Christ Church University report in 2025?

Canterbury Christ Church University reported total income of £353.76m and reported expenditure of £356.65m for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

How efficient is Canterbury Christ Church University?

Canterbury Christ Church University has a program ratio of 100.8%, meaning that share of its income goes directly to charitable activities. This is higher than 85% of UK Education charities with income over £10M (sample of 661 charities). See our methodology for how this is calculated.

When was Canterbury Christ Church University registered as a charity?

Canterbury Christ Church University was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 20 June 2003 as charity number 1098136. It has been registered for 23 years.

Who runs Canterbury Christ Church University?

Canterbury Christ Church University is governed by a board of 18 trustees. The chair of trustees is Canon Judith Jane Armitt.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.
